Описание
«Семь языков за семь недель». Брюс Тейт.
Для каждого языка программирования в этой книге дается краткое введение, которое необходимо в том случае, если язык для вас новый. А также небольшие интервью с создателями языка. Каждый из них отвечает на вопрос: «чтобы вы изменили, если бы начали все сначала».
В книге дается описание языков программирования. Вы исследуете семь языков программирования и наиболее важные современные модели программирования. Автор рассказывает о динамической типизации, благодаря которой языки Ruby, Python и Perl являются такими гибкими. Разберетесь в системе прототипов, которая лежит в основе языка JavaScript. Узнаете, каким образом сопоставление с образцом в языке Prolog отразилось на формировании языков Scala и Erlang. В книге рассказывается об отличиях функционального программирования на языке Haskell от программирования на языках семейства Lisp, в том числе на языке Clojure.
Книга рассчитана на программистов различной квалификации, особенно тех, кто выбирает новый язык программирования для изучения.
<